Prame : eine Ode an die natürliche Schönheit Das leinwandbild "Prame" von John Thain ist eine wahre Feier der Natur, bei der Licht und Schatten auf organischen Formen tanzen. Die sanften, pastellfarbenen Töne erzeugen eine ruhige, fast traumhafte Atmosphäre, die zur Kontemplation einlädt. Die meisterhafte und raffinierte Ölmaltechnik ermöglicht es, die Texturen und Nuancen der Natur mit beeindruckender Präzision wiederzugeben. Diese kunstdruck-Reproduktion des Gemäldes "Prame" entführt den Betrachter in eine Welt der Ruhe, in der jedes Element harmonisch wirkt und in perfekter Symbiose steht. John Thain : ein Künstler der Natur und der Harmonie John Thain, aktiv im 20. Jahrhundert, ist bekannt für seinen einzigartigen Ansatz in der Landschaftsmalerei. Beeinflusst von der impressionistischen Bewegung, hat er das Licht und die Bewegung der Natur mit besonderer Sensibilität eingefangen. Seine Karriere, geprägt von einer ständigen Erforschung der Landschaften, zeugt von seinem Engagement für die natürliche Schönheit. Thain wurde auch durch seine Reisen beeinflusst und integrierte Elemente verschiedener Kulturen in seine Arbeit. Diese kunstdruck-Reproduktion von "Prame" veranschaulicht perfekt seinen unverwechselbaren Stil und seine Liebe zu ruhigen Landschaften.
